Description:Phillies related material from the Wine collection incl. 1972 team ball, pair of 10K gold charms, asst. pins/etc, and 1980 and 83 World Series balls (Range EX-NM) Includes 1972 Phillies team ball - Spalding C.Feeney ONL ball signed by (30) incl. Carlton, Owens, Bowa, and others. Ink signatures rate 7 to 8 out of 10 with one or two a touch lesser. Ball has light scattered areas of toning/discoloration but displays as generally clean overalll; pair of enameled charms (both fashioned in similar style to simulate a Phillies hat) with one marked on back "Balfour 10K" and comes housed in original Balfour box. Additional slipcase for lidded box has a sticker affixed which reads "10 Year." The other charm (not boxed) is marked on the back "Old Timers Game 74" and has the Balfour hallmark and "10K" stamp; total of (6) Phillies World Series press pins incl. (3) 1980 (2 housed in original boxes) and (3) 1983 (2 housed in original boxes); additional 1983 Phillies World Series press charm; 1983 Phillies 100th season keychain (NM in box) and a pair of similar logo'd lapel pins; In addition, there is a small charm with similar logo on front (heavy wear) that is marked "sterling" on back; Phillies 10th Anniversary (1980 Championship) lapel pin; (2) Phillies tie-clips, one a c.1960s-70s version, the other modern; ; Official Rawlings 1980 and 83 B.Kuhn World Series logo baseballs (vintage examples with sweetspot "Haiti" stampings) as retained by Bobby Wine who attests to their use or intended use in the World Series (1980 ball has a touch of light evident wear, 83 has toned with less visible use). Varying degrees of wear throughout (some pins may have bent backs which can be straightened). Includes letter of provenance from Bobby Wine: EX-NM ($300-$500)
